commit | 7ab077ab119fd28b6ccf5705ea8453e414f574c1 | [log] [tgz] |
---|---|---|
author | Jens Axboe <jens.axboe@oracle.com> | Mon Feb 02 15:07:37 2009 +0100 |
committer | Jens Axboe <jens.axboe@oracle.com> | Mon Feb 02 15:07:37 2009 +0100 |
tree | ec7b145d3f624aea2520b3302ebfdd434c1f8428 | |
parent | 664fb3bde9ed3b61d0520b6b4f3d0ba9599834b0 [diff] [blame] |
Check for a valid block device size Signed-off-by: Jens Axboe <jens.axboe@oracle.com>
diff --git a/filesetup.c b/filesetup.c index 464c0f2..cfcfa9a 100644 --- a/filesetup.c +++ b/filesetup.c
@@ -156,6 +156,11 @@ return 1; } + if (!bytes) { + log_err("%s: zero sized block device?\n", f->file_name); + return 1; + } + f->real_file_size = bytes; return 0; }